Blog

Blog

AWS Certification Interview questions on Management of large-scale

AWS Certification Interview questions on Management of large-scale

Interview questions on Management of large-scale

Interview questions on Management of large-scale

Here are some commonly asked AWS certification interview questions on the topic of Management of large-scale on Amazon Web Services (AWS)

1. Can you describe what AWS Auto Scaling is and how it can help with managing large-scale applications?

AWS Auto Scaling is a service that automatically adjusts the capacity of your applications based on the demand. It helps you maintain optimal performance, availability, and cost efficiency of your applications. This service can automatically scale up or down the number of instances in response to the demand, so you don’t have to worry about manual intervention.

2. How do you monitor the performance and availability of your large-scale applications on AWS?

There are several tools available on AWS that help you monitor the performance and availability of your applications. You can use Amazon CloudWatch to monitor various metrics such as CPU utilization, network I/O, and disk I/O. You can also use Amazon CloudTrail to monitor the AWS Management Console, the AWS CLI, and APIs for calls made to AWS. Additionally, you can use Amazon SNS to receive notifications of any events or alarms.

3. How do you ensure the security of your large-scale applications on AWS?

To ensure the security of your large-scale applications on AWS, you can use several security services such as Amazon VPC, Amazon IAM, and Amazon S3. Amazon VPC helps you create a virtual network in the cloud and control access to your resources. Amazon IAM provides access control and user authentication. Amazon S3 is a secure object storage service that can store and encrypt your data.

4. Can you describe how you would manage the cost of your large-scale applications on AWS?

To manage the cost of your large-scale applications on AWS, you can use AWS Cost Explorer to monitor and track your usage and costs. You can also set up alerts in AWS Cost Explorer to notify you if your usage or cost exceeds a specified threshold. Additionally, you can use Amazon EC2 Reserved Instances to save money on your EC2 instances by committing to using them for a one- or three-year term.

5. How does AWS handle disaster recovery for large-scale applications?

AWS provides several disaster recovery solutions such as Amazon S3, Amazon RDS, and Amazon EC2 instances. Amazon S3 provides highly durable object storage that can store and recover your data. Amazon RDS provides managed database services that can automatically recover from failures. Amazon EC2 instances can be replicated across multiple Availability Zones to ensure high availability in the event of a disaster.

6. Can you explain how you would ensure the reliability of your large-scale applications on AWS?

To ensure the reliability of your large-scale applications on AWS, you can use Amazon EC2 Auto Scaling, Amazon ELB, and Amazon RDS. Amazon EC2 Auto Scaling can automatically scale your instances up or down based on demand, ensuring your application is always available. Amazon ELB can distribute incoming traffic across multiple instances, providing high availability and fault tolerance. Amazon RDS can automatically recover from failures and provide high availability with multiple read replicas.

7. How does AWS handle the management of large-scale applications?

AWS provides several management services for large-scale applications, such as AWS CloudFormation, AWS Elastic Beanstalk, and AWS OpsWorks. AWS CloudFormation provides a way to automate the deployment of infrastructure and applications. AWS Elastic Beanstalk provides a fully managed platform for deploying and managing web applications. AWS OpsWorks provides a way to automate and manage the deployment and configuration of applications.

8. Can you explain how you would deploy a large-scale application on AWS?

To deploy a large-scale application on AWS, you can use AWS CloudFormation, AWS Elastic Beanstalk, or AWS OpsWorks. AWS CloudFormation provides a way to automate the deployment of infrastructure and applications. AWS Elastic Beanstalk provides a fully managed platform for deploying and managing web applications. AWS OpsWorks provides a way to automate and manage the deployment and configuration of applications.

9. Can you describe how you would manage the storage for a large-scale application on AWS?

For storage for a large-scale application on AWS, you can use Amazon S3, Amazon EBS, and Amazon EFS. Amazon S3 provides highly durable object storage for storing and retrieving any amount of data. Amazon EBS provides persistent block storage for Amazon EC2 instances. Amazon EFS provides scalable file storage that can be mounted on multiple EC2 instances.

10. Can you explain how you would monitor the performance and optimize the resources of your large-scale application on AWS?

To monitor the performance and optimize the resources of your large-scale application on AWS, you can use Amazon CloudWatch, Amazon EC2 Auto Scaling, and Amazon EC2 Right Sizing. Amazon CloudWatch provides metrics and alarms for monitoring your resources. Amazon EC2 Auto Scaling can automatically adjust the number of instances based on demand. Amazon EC2 Right Sizing can help you optimize the instance type and size for your application, reducing costs.

11. How do you manage and control access to your large-scale applications on AWS?

To manage and control access to your large-scale applications on AWS, you can use Amazon IAM. Amazon IAM provides user authentication and access control, allowing you to control who has access to your resources and what they can do. You can create roles and permissions for different users and applications to ensure that only authorized users have access.

12. Can you describe how you would implement a load balancing solution for a large-scale application on AWS?

To implement a load balancing solution for a large-scale application on AWS, you can use Amazon ELB. Amazon ELB automatically distributes incoming traffic across multiple EC2 instances, improving the availability and fault tolerance of your application. You can also use Amazon ELB to perform health checks on your instances, ensuring that only healthy instances receive traffic.

13. Can you explain how you would manage and scale a database for a large-scale application on AWS?

To manage and scale a database for a large-scale application on AWS, you can use Amazon RDS. Amazon RDS provides managed database services, allowing you to focus on your application instead of managing the underlying infrastructure. You can also use Amazon RDS to scale your database, adding more resources as needed to handle the increasing demand.

14. Can you describe how you would handle data backup and disaster recovery for a large-scale application on AWS?

To handle data backup and disaster recovery for a large-scale application on AWS, you can use Amazon S3 and Amazon EC2 instances. Amazon S3 provides highly durable object storage that can store and recover your data. Amazon EC2 instances can be replicated across multiple Availability Zones to ensure high availability in the event of a disaster. You can also use Amazon S3 to store backup copies of your data, ensuring that you can recover from any data loss.

15. Can you explain how you would implement security for a large-scale application on AWS?

To implement security for a large-scale application on AWS, you can use Amazon VPC, Amazon IAM, and Amazon S3. Amazon VPC provides a virtual network in the cloud, allowing you to control access to your resources. Amazon IAM provides user authentication and access control, allowing you to control who has access to your resources and what they can do. Amazon S3 is a secure object storage service that can store and encrypt your data.

Select the fields to be shown. Others will be hidden. Drag and drop to rearrange the order.
  • Image
  • SKU
  • Rating
  • Price
  • Stock
  • Availability
  • Add to cart
  • Description
  • Content
  • Weight
  • Dimensions
  • Additional information
Click outside to hide the comparison bar
Compare

Subscribe to Newsletter

Stay ahead of the rapidly evolving world of technology with our news letters. Subscribe now!